I've just started using Tappin Radio myself, so I'm no expert!  But here's a
few things that might get you going; first of all, what you type into that
"edit" field must be a station that's on Tappin Radio.  Once you've found a
station, you then can put it into "favorites."  Then, if you want that
station to come up again, you can go to your "Favorites list" (alt-A) and
arrow to that station; then press enter or the space bar and the station
will come up!  You might want to play with the menus as you may be able to
figure out more things; I know that there's a "genre" thing, but I can't
remember off the top of my head exactly how you get to it!  But good luck as
I think this is a neat little program; I like the fact that you can record a
station and still continue to do whatever you want with your computer; your
sound card won't get on your recording!
